The Pennsylvania Community on Transition is a group of various stakeholders from across Pennsylvania who work collaboratively to ensure appropriate transition outcomes for Pennsylvania youth and young adults. Beginning September 25, 2023, each US household may order up to 4 free COVID-19 at-home test kits. The kits can be delivered directly to your home. You may order your free tests online ( https://special.usps.com/testkits) You may also call call 1-800-232-0233 (TTY 1-888-720-7489). On Tuesday, Eliseo J. Pérez-Stable, M.D., director of the National Institute on Minority Health and Health Disparities (NIMHD), designated people with disabilities as a population with health disparities for research supported by the National Institutes of Health. Earlier today, the US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) Secretary Xavier Bacerra announced at a press conference that the HHS Office for Civil Rights (OCR) has proposed updated regulations to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973, which prohibits disability discrimination by recipients of federal funding. SAPNA is the Self Advocacy Power Network for All. It is a project of the Pennsylvania Office of Developmental Programs (ODP). Governor Josh Shapiro has signed an official proclamation dedicating the week of September 10th through September 16th, 2023 Direct Support Professional (DSP) Recognition Week.
